Woman experiences vertigo after heart surgery at fire stationLeechburg PA

audio iconMedical Emergency
Leechburg, PA 15656

An 86-year-old woman in a wheelchair experienced vertigo symptoms at a fire station after recent heart surgery. Emergency medical services were dispatched to assist her near Canal Street in Leechburg, Pennsylvania.
